WORKABILITY LIMITS AND FATIGUE ASPECTS ON A FAST PATROL VESSEL

摘要

Full scale measurements and observations were made onboard Her Majesty's Customs and Excise Cutter "Valiant". Objective of these measurements and observations was to find, with respect to the motion climate, practical limits to the use of this class of vessels. The measurements were carried out in December 2004 in the Irish Sea near Glasgow so that there was some guarantee of a significant sea state in the short measurement period available (i.e. only 3 days). This paper presents the results of the measurements on board the "Valiant" and discusses the analysis of the signals and the results of the observations on board, aimed at relating the motions to the human performance and comfort on board. The analysis is largely based on the approach as given in the ISO 2631:1997 standard "Evaluation of human exposure to whole body vibration"; notably the root-mean-quad is used for the extreme events and the Vibration Dose Value is used to quantify fatigue on board. The problem of finding acceptable limits of the VDV for this crew of professionals will be discussed. One result of the observations is the importance of crew fatigue over a longer period compared to direct performance degradation due to the motion climate.
